The Stewart Terrace Project was an interior and exterior rehabilitation of a twenty-nine unit affordable senior housing in Sherwood, Oregon. The project also included the construction of a new community building with a property management office and meeting room for the residents. The work commenced in May 2011 and was completed in the fall of 2011.

Exterior work included new window and siding installations along with new gutters and downspouts on each of the six buildings. Concrete ramps and metal guardrails were installed making each ground floor unit accessible. New asphalt paving and stripping was installed at the onsite parking lot. Exterior lighting and signage were also upgraded. The project also consisted of new site improvements including a community garden, a gazebo and new landscaping for the residents to enjoy.

The interior scope of work included new kitchen and bath cabinetry, countertops, sinks, faucets, medicine cabinets, new refrigerators, ranges and range hoods and new vinyl flooring in each unit. Additionally, all baseboard heating units were replaced with new in-wall electric heaters. Selected units also received new carpet and interior painting throughout. Improvements to the existing laundry facility were also completed during the course of the project.
